Bought a $200 pole pruner head that didn't fit my poles
I got excited last month and ordered a new pruner head online without double checking the diameter. Turns out my poles are all 1 inch and this head needed 1.25 inch. Now I have a $200 paperweight sitting in my garage. Anyone else ever buy a tool attachment that just didn't work with what you already had?

Been there with a chainsaw bar. Check if the manufacturer sells an adapter sleeve, some of them make them for exactly this situation. Other option is to hit up a local machine shop and see if they can turn down the head's collar for cheap. Might cost you $20 instead of having a $200 paperweight.

machine shop turning down the collar is a bad idea man. that's the part that takes all the stress when you're torquing on a branch, and removing material is just asking for it to crack or warp. i'd rather eat the $200 than have a pruner head snap off and drop on my head from 15 feet up.
